Things to know:Vertical angles are always
Congruent
![Page 34: Math II 7.5 Parallel Lines and Transversals. Activity Look at your assignment.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022062317/5a4d1b4f7f8b9ab0599a71eb/html5/thumbnails/34.jpg)
Things to know:If the lines are parallel then:
Corresponding Angles areCongruent
![Page 35: Math II 7.5 Parallel Lines and Transversals. Activity Look at your assignment.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022062317/5a4d1b4f7f8b9ab0599a71eb/html5/thumbnails/35.jpg)
Things to know:If the lines are parallel then: Alternate Interior Angles are
Congruent
![Page 36: Math II 7.5 Parallel Lines and Transversals. Activity Look at your assignment.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022062317/5a4d1b4f7f8b9ab0599a71eb/html5/thumbnails/36.jpg)
Things to know:If the lines are parallel then: Alternate Exterior Angles are
Congruent
![Page 37: Math II 7.5 Parallel Lines and Transversals. Activity Look at your assignment.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022062317/5a4d1b4f7f8b9ab0599a71eb/html5/thumbnails/37.jpg)
Things to know:If the lines are parallel then:
Consecutive Interior Angles areSupplementary
